Also to know,Where are the macro crystals found in a crystalline glaze?
The macro-crystals found in crystalline glazes form around a nucleus of tiny titanium oxide or zinc oxide crystal. In the right circumstances, zinc and silica oxide molecules will begin attaching themselves to the nucleus crystal.

How are crystals formed in a glaze process?
Crystals occur if the glaze is fluid enough to allow molecules to move more and hot enough long enough to allow the glaze molecules to arrange themselves in structured strings, or crystals. The macro-crystals found in crystalline glazes form around a nucleus of a tiny titanium oxide or zinc oxide crystal.

Why is my glaze not sticking to my clay?
It is triggered by adhesion problems, often caused by bad application. It occurs where a glaze is excessively powdery and does not fully adhere to the surface of the clay. This can be alleviated by the addition of a small amount of gum to the glaze batch.

How do you make a cranberry glaze for Turkey?
To make the cranberry glaze, combine cranberries, honey (or maple syrup) and apple cider vinegar in a small saucepan. Bring to a boil over high heat, then turn the heat down to medium and simmer for about 5 minutes, until the cranberries pop and become very soft, and the liquids start to thicken.
What kind of stuffing do you use for Turkey?
Make the stuffing by gently frying a finely chopped onion and one peeled, cored and chopped apple in butter until soft. In a large bowl, combine sausagemeat, 1 egg, dried sage, a little ground cinnamon, breadcrumbs, dried apricots and cranberries, the cooked onion and apple and plenty of seasoning.
